Understanding Inbound Calls

What are inbound calls? Inbound calls are calls initiated by customers or clients seeking assistance, information, support, or solutions. It encompasses a wide range of interactions, from inquiring about products or services to addressing concerns or resolving issues.
Customer support outsourcing services, for instance, would receive calls asking about a product defect and a refund. Technical support desks, meanwhile, would be for updating account information and permissions.

3. Implementing Effective Call Routing & Handling Peak Call Volumes
So, how many calls can a call centre handle each day? It depends on various factors, including the size and structure of the call centre, the availability of agents, call centre technology, and the nature of the calls. These factors should be kept in mind when routing calls.
To ensure a pleasant client experience, a good inbound call centre implements different call routing strategies, which are either skill-based or priority-based. These strategies help streamline interactions and ensure that customers receive prompt and efficient assistance.
Skill-based routing directs calls to agents based on their specific skills and expertise. Priority-based routing, on the other hand, assigns priority levels to different calls based on factors like customer status, issue urgency, or account value.
Effective call routing methods are especially helpful when encountering peak call volumes. It’s highly recommended to use intelligent call routing strategies to prioritize calls during peak times.

6. Monitoring and Analytics
Real-time call monitoring involves supervisors or quality assurance teams listening to live customer calls. This practice allows for immediate feedback and coaching to agents during their interactions.
Real-time monitoring is particularly beneficial for resolving issues promptly and maintaining consistency in service quality.
